Miss Alice Hamilton, who was appointed Assistant Professor of Industrial Medicine, by the Board of Overseers at its last meeting, will lecture at the Medical School, April 2, 3, and 4 on "Industrial Poisoning."
Charles Wilson Killam was appointed by the Corporation Acting Dean of the Faculty of Architecture and Chairman of the Council of the School of Architecture. The Corporation has also announced the selection of M. Lucien Levy-Bruhl, Exchange Professor from France for the first half of 1919-20.
Col. R. C. F. Goetz was made Professor of Military Science and Tactics. John Wells Farley was appointed a Graduate Member of the Committee on the Regulation of Athletic Sports, during the absence of Henry Pennypacker. Roger I Lee and George H. Edgell were appointed to the Administrative Board of the College. The following were made assistant professor: Harold H. Burbank, of Economics; George H. Edgell, Fine Arts; Henry W. Foote, Preaching and Parish Administration; Reinhold F. A. Hoernle, Philosophy; William H. Pickering, Astronomy.
